German Election Results Fuel Market Optimism

Financial district in Germany with stock market activity

News Summary

The recent German elections have led to positive market reactions, with the DAX index rising 0.6%. Following a conservative victory, expectations for stability and growth have increased, although coalition talks are necessary. Analysts are hopeful that this new government will focus on energy prices and infrastructure investments, potentially benefiting industries such as automotive and utilities. However, uncertainties remain regarding fiscal policies due to the lack of a two-thirds majority in the coalition. Overall, while there is optimism, caution is warranted as the economic landscape evolves.

German Election Results Spark Market Optimism Amid Uncertainty Over Future Government Spending

The recent elections in Germany have whipped up a bit of excitement on the financial front! Following the results, there has been a noticeable bounce in market activity, with Frankfurt’s DAX index climbing by 0.6%. Meanwhile, across the Channel, the UKโ€™s FTSE 100 remained flat and Franceโ€™s CAC 40 took a slight hit, seeing a 0.78% loss.

With these election results, the euro has shown some strength as well, rising against both the U.S. dollar and the British pound, while German borrowing costs stayed quite steadyโ€”a positive turn in what can often feel like rocky economic waters.

Conservative Victory: A Shift in Leadership

In the election, it was the conservative alliance of the Christian Democratic Union (CDU) and the Christian Social Union (CSU) that walked away with the win. This victory paves the way for Friedrich Merz to step into the role of expected next chancellor. Merz, known for his pro-business stance, has a solid backing, serving on the boards of EY Germany and Deutsche Bรถrse. However, as is often the case in politics, coalition talks are on the horizon. Smaller parties will likely need to jump on board to ensure the new governmentโ€™s policies can get rolling.

A Stable Future? Analysts Weigh In

Market analysts are buzzing about the potential for a stable two-party โ€œgrand coalitionโ€ between the conservatives and the Social Democrats (SPD). This type of setup may just fast-track decision-making processes, which could be a real breath of fresh air in the sometimes slow-moving political arena. Some analysts, like Morningstarโ€™s chief equity strategist, believe this positive market outlook indicates a sense of stability in the air following the election results.

The CDUโ€™s success means that weโ€™ve avoided a scenario that could have sent markets into a tailspin. Had they fallen short of the ability to form a coalition, it might have thrown the business world into disarray. Both major parties seem to be leaning towards supporting plans to reduce energy prices and ramp up infrastructure investments, which is music to the ears of many industry experts.

Boosting Industry: Targeting Struggles in Auto and Utilities Sectors

These election outcomes could offer a much-needed lift to Germany’s struggling auto industry. With policies aimed at supporting growth, thereโ€™s hope that the automotive sector can get back on track. Furthermore, the utilities sector might also breathe a sigh of relief, as the new government could reconsider some of the existing policies surrounding energy price caps and consumer taxes, which have been seen as restrictive.

Industry leaders are making their voices heard, with perspectives emphasizing the necessity of long-term agendas focusing on the economy, infrastructure, energy, innovation, education, and even pension restructuring. Calls for some urgent actions on taxes, energy costs, and labor market flexibility are echoing throughout the industry.

Future Fiscal Policies: What Lies Ahead?

The path ahead may still be laden with questions. Analysts are keeping a close eye on how the coalition government will shape the fiscal landscape moving forward. The potential inclusion of the Greens in the coalition may tilt the balance toward renewable energy construction firms, which could be a significant player in the economic future.

That said, there are some hurdles to consider. The newly formed coalition doesnโ€™t hold the required two-thirds majority to amend constitutional rules that currently limit government debt. The presence of far-right and left-wing parties could make it trickier to push through any major fiscal policies.

In Summary: Market Optimism, Yet Cautious Outlook

While the market is experiencing a wave of optimism following the elections, the overall growth outlook remains uncertain without bold fiscal policy changes. As coalition discussions continue and plans take shape, all eyes will be on how this new government navigates the challenges ahead. Itโ€™s an exciting, yet cautious, time for Germanyโ€™s political and economic landscape.
